DirecTV Stream stands out as one of the best cable alternatives, offering unparalleled flexibility to tailor your TV viewing experience. The service provides three Signature Packages, each designed to cater to different viewing preferences. The **Entertainment** pack features over 90 channels focused on entertainment and family-friendly content. The **Choice** pack expands your options with an additional 35 channels, including specialty and regional sports networks. For those seeking the ultimate viewing experience, the **Ultimate** pack boasts over 160 channels, covering everything from movies to sports and news.

For viewers with specific interests, DirecTV Stream introduces new **Genre Packs**, each dedicated to a particular type of content such as live sports, entertainment, or news. These packs are more affordable and ideal for those who know exactly what they want to watch.

With your subscription, you'll benefit from unlimited DVR storage, the ability to record multiple shows simultaneously, and the freedom to stream on an unlimited number of devices within your home. Additionally, you can catch up on your favorite shows up to 72 hours after they've aired, even if you missed recording them!

Hulu + Live TV seamlessly integrates the popular Hulu streaming service with a comprehensive live TV package, offering over 95 channels. This service is perfect for fans of Star Wars, Marvel, Pixar, and more, as it includes the Disney Bundle in its monthly cost, which typically costs $16.99 per month. This means you get access to over 95 live TV channels, along with Hulu (with ads), Disney+ (with ads), and ESPN+ (with ads).

Hulu + Live TV also provides unlimited DVR space to record your favorite movies and shows. You can stream on two supported devices simultaneously, or upgrade to unlimited screens to ensure everyone in the family can watch without interruption. Plus, there's a three-day free trial available, allowing you to test the service before committing to a monthly subscription.

Fubo is a live TV subscription service with a strong emphasis on sports, offering over 200 channels and unlimited Cloud DVR storage. Known for its extensive catalog, Fubo caters to sports enthusiasts with access to over 55,000 live events annually, including NFL, NBA, MLB, NHL, MLS, NCAA college sports, NASCAR, international soccer, golf, tennis, boxing, MMA, and more. The base plan includes over 35 regional sports networks, ensuring you never miss a game. Fubo allows streaming on up to 10 devices simultaneously and up to three devices on the go.

New subscribers can take advantage of a seven-day free trial to experience the service firsthand.

If you're looking for free TV without specific preferences, Sling Freestream is an excellent choice. It offers over 600 channels and more than 40,000 on-demand movies and TV shows at no cost. While you won't find the latest releases, the vast selection ensures you'll discover something interesting to watch.

Creating a free Sling TV account grants you 10 hours of complimentary DVR recordings, allowing you to pause, fast-forward, and rewind content. Additionally, you can earn rewards and even win prizes just by watching through Sling Freestream. The service also offers the option to upgrade with various add-ons from Sling TV plans within your profile.

Live TV Streaming FAQs

Can You Watch Live TV For Free?

Yes, you can watch certain TV shows and channels for free, though major networks are typically not included. One of the simplest ways to access live TV is by using a TV antenna to pick up local channels and a few extras. Alternatively, you can explore free streaming sites or apps like Sling Freestream, the Roku Channel, Tubi, and others.

Which Live TV Streaming Services Have Free Trials?

Each of the live TV streaming services mentioned above offers a free trial, with varying durations. Hulu + Live TV provides a three-day trial, DirecTV Stream offers five days, and Fubo is the most generous with a seven-day trial.

Should You Get Cable Instead?

The landscape of TV viewing has evolved significantly, with many now reconsidering the shift back to cable due to the proliferation of streaming services, content removal, and price increases. Basic cable can often be found for $50–$100 per month, though these are usually promotional rates. Signing a contract may lock you in for a year or two, after which prices can increase dramatically, forcing you to either accept the higher cost or switch providers.

One of the key advantages of streaming services is their month-to-month billing flexibility. You can cancel anytime without hassle and easily resubscribe if a new service catches your interest.

Ultimately, the choice between streaming and cable depends on your preferences and budget. If the growing number of streaming services and their rising costs are becoming too much, cable might be worth reconsidering.
